> How about the attachments instead for the second patch?

Thank you for the suggestion.

However, I do not see a problem with Yuliy's fix, so have pushed it,
along with the other two commits.

Comparing your change to Yuliy's, I have a slight preference
for his, since it adds work only to the rarely-used code path on
which this bug was introduced, and keeps the handling of
"out of bounds TP" closer to the code that makes TP too large.

If you can provide justification for this proposed change,
would you please do so in the commit log of a rebased patch?
